Packing and Moving Strategies for Efficiency

Pickleball court access

Relocating for a new job or career opportunity can be an exciting yet daunting experience, especially when it involves moving to a new city. One of the key aspects that often receives less attention is efficient packing and moving strategies, which can make all the difference in your transition process. This guide offers practical insights into navigating this phase with ease, ensuring you hit the ground running at your new destination—including access to a pickleball court (a popular amenity many professionals enjoy).

When planning your move, consider it as a well-organized project. Start by categorizing and sorting through your belongings, discarding or donating items that are no longer needed. This process not only simplifies packing but also reduces moving costs. Create detailed inventory lists for fragile items, electronics, and valuable possessions, ensuring their safe transportation. Efficient labeling of boxes with both the contents and destination room will make unpacking a breeze.
